Wimbledon Screen Returns to St Katharine Docks Bigger, Better, and Ready to Ace Wimbledon 2026
St. Katharine Docks returns with an upgraded outdoor screen for the Championships – now on Marble Quay with room for everyone!

The 139th Championships at the All-England Club is almost upon us and St. Katharine Docks is raising its game for 2026.
The popular Wimbledon Screen makes its long-awaited return to London’s largest marina with a bigger screen, better views, and a brand-new home on Marble Quay.
Offering proper space for everyone who couldn’t score a ticket to SW19, the screen at St Katharine Docks will run from 29 June to 12 July, and will show every match live. Whether it’s the first-round warm-ups, the doubles drama, or those nail-biting finals, you’ll catch it all against the marina backdrop.
The move to Marble Quay is the real game-changer. More space means more seating, better sightlines for everyone, and a branded, bigger screen that’s cinema-quality. No squinting at a distant monitor or craning your neck from the back. Just proper Wimbledon viewing in the middle of London, with yachts instead of strawberries (you can bring your own, of course!).
Opening daily from 12:00pm, the screen will serve up every deuce, every ace, and every winning point. There’s a pop-up bar on-site to keep the drinks flowing with restaurants on the estate providing special take-away menus so you don’t miss any of the action.
A prime location just minutes from Tower Bridge and the City, St. Katharine Docks is easily accessible while feeling worlds away from the urban hustle.
